What is an Integrated Electric Oven?
An integrated electric oven is created to be built into kitchen cabinetry, producing a smooth look. Unlike freestanding ovens, which stand alone, integrated models offer a coordinated look that mixes in with the kitchen design, enhancing both performance and visual appeal. They are typically used in modern cooking areas where space optimization and style sophistication are priorities.
